The time period optical density (OD) is usually incorrectly utilized interchangeably with absorbance. OD and absorbance both equally evaluate the level of light depth misplaced in an optical element, but OD can take into account reduction from light-weight scattering While absorbance won't.

This is because an absorbance of 1 implies the sample absorbed ninety% from the incoming light, or equivalently stated as ten% of the incoming mild check here was transmitted throughout the sample. With these types of small mild achieving the detector, some UV‑Vis spectrophotometers are not sensitive adequate to quantify smaller quantities of mild reliably. Two very simple attainable options to this issue are to possibly dilute the sample or lessen The trail size.
